i think it's what's under the hood that theives are after. a plain old accord dx or civic dx or base integra doesn't have much to offer.

OTOH, integra type-R or GS-R or civic si (ask CTrain) engines are highly valued on the black market and can turn that plain old civic into a very quick car. people have said that it took less than 6 hours for theives to jack the car and completely strip it for parts before dumping the shell.

Those cars are the most stolen largely because they're the most common. There are so many of them on the road that it is easy to sell the parts off of a stolen vehicle. In any case, it sounds as though you're taking every precaution, so don't worry about it. If they really want your car, they'll get it. Period. The most you can do is make your car less attractive compared to the next guy's car, and you've already done that. No sense worrying about it beyond that.
